Quick answer
Hashabiah and Jeshaiah of Merari came with twenty of their relatives. God provides additional Levites for His service.
Overview
Hashabiah and Jeshaiah from the Merari branch of Levi arrive with twenty kinsmen to serve. Their addition further answers the earlier shortage of Levites. The detailed naming honors these men who responded to the call and shows God faithfully filling the ranks needed for temple worship.
